Text Size:[L M S]
Certificates of Deposit


Certificates of deposit are issued by approved institutions or banks with either fixed or floating rate. Certificates of deposit are a kind of investment tools which provides higher returns than time deposits. Customers may access a specific interest at a scheduled time and get their principal back at maturity.


We develop the funding finance business within one year tailored to the demands of our customers and correspondent banks and meeting our own liquidity management needs.